Output 05085f224b6da077d20e49f231726ef4958e02131b3f6fa8ab83973e002508e9:7

value
23447612
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06c47bc5967928aaecc262f8e2ba4497b60ce664 OP_EQUAL
address
M8WwfVYYXok25mrkkgDvMXCnuVBh8vQRhS
transaction
05085f224b6da077d20e49f231726ef4958e02131b3f6fa8ab83973e002508e9
spent
true